For All Time by Shanna Miles Book Review

Title:  For All Time      Author:  Shanna Miles Publisher:  Simon & Schuster Books for Young Readers  Release Date:  September 28, 2021 Pages:  368 Tamar is a musician, a warrior, a survivor. Fayard? He’s a pioneer, a hustler, a hopeless romantic. Together, Tamar and Fayard have lived a thousand lives, seen the world build itself up from nothing only to tear itself down again in civil war. They’ve even watched humanity take to the stars. But in each life one thing remains the same: their love and their fight to be together. One love story after another. Their only concern is they never get to see how their story ends. Until now. The Summer I Turned Pretty (Summer #1) by Jenny Han Book Review

Title: The Summer I Turned Pretty Author:  Jenny Han Publisher:  Simon & Schuster Books for Young Readers  Release Date:  May 5, 2009 Pages:  276 Belly measures her life in summers. Everything good, everything magical happens between the months of June and August. Winters are simply a time to count the weeks until the next summer, a place away from the beach house, away from Susannah, and most importantly, away from Jeremiah and Conrad. They are the boys that Belly has known since her very first summer—they have been her brother figures, her crushes, and everything in between. Beach Read by Emily Henry Book Review

Title:  Beach Read Author:  Emily Henry Publisher:  Berkley Books Release Date:  May 19, 2020 Pages:  361 Augustus Everett is an acclaimed author of literary fiction. January Andrews writes bestselling romance. When she pens a happily ever after, he kills off his entire cast. They’re polar opposites. In fact, the only thing they have in common is that for the next three months, they're living in neighboring beach houses, broke, and bogged down with writer's block. Until, one hazy evening, one thing leads to another and they strike a deal designed to force them out of their creative ruts: Augustus will spend the summer writing something happy, and January will pen the next Great American Novel. She’ll take him on field trips worthy of any rom-com montage, and he’ll take her to interview surviving members of a backwoods death cult (obviously).
